The Secret to Building a Financial Plan That Works.

What if I told you the secret to a solid financial plan isn’t in the numbers but in something most people overlook?

What truly drives lasting wealth is aligning your financial choices with the core values that define who you are.

These values include love, connection, happiness, and fulfillment. They’re different for everyone.

But when you check in and ask yourself, “Am I a loving partner? Am I connected with my family? Am I happy? Am I fulfilled?” and your answers are sometimes, “a little bit”, or “maybe”, even "I don’t know”.   

It makes you stop and think: Wait a second, why am I working so hard? What happened?

One of these values may have taken over—financial security. We need financial security for ourselves and our families.

But, security has taken over for most people because they’re using outdated financial strategies. They’re stuck with one income stream, all their wealth is in the stock market, and they’re paying maximum taxes.

This feels unstable, as if some random event in the world could happen and blow everything up.

Instead, you start to reorient your financial plan around a multi-asset plan (MAP) using both offensive and defensive assets. 

You can then build multiple income streams, so no matter what happens in the world, you have money coming in.

This is the process of becoming financially unbreakable.

When you build a financial plan like this, your need for security is fulfilled, allowing you to make room for the other areas of life that are truly more important and may have been neglected.

This starts a positive wealth loop, where instead of feeling fearful when events happen in the world, you start to see opportunities everywhere.

Things begin to feel easier, and good things happen because you’re living your best life aligned with what’s most important to you.
